John Burns Construction H-1B salaries (2025)

Yes — John Burns Construction sponsors H-1B workers. Across 4 certified Labor Condition Applications, the median offered base wage is $111,653. Every figure below comes straight from the employer's own filings with the U.S. Department of Labor.

DOL prevailing-wage levels reflect the seniority the employer certified, from Level I (entry) to Level IV (fully competent).
